What’s Missing: The Licence Gap
This is the honest part. Bass Win is not licensed by the UK Gambling Commission and doesn’t participate in GamStop. UK players can still access the site, but you lose the statutory protections that come with a UKGC-regulated operator. The platform uses 256-bit SSL encryption and KYC verification, and offers self-limits and timeouts – but these are basic measures, not the robust responsible gambling framework you’d get elsewhere. If you’re a UK player, that matters.
